Serves meat, vegan options available. Small French organic creperie next door to Barney's store. Offers breakfast & lunch with the majority of dishes being gluten free. Order at counter and sit outside at a sidewalk table, or take your food to Union Square park. Has vegan soup, salad, and a few vegan baked goods in the pastry case. Offers fresh organic fruit juice purees. Reported closed, Oct 2017.
